Family run hotel close to the town centre with Lounge Bar and Restaurant and ample private parking. The Historic Royal Burgh of Jedburgh has one of the finest abbeys in Scotland.

Set in its own grounds with ample private car parking, guests can relax in one of the three en-suite double bedrooms or three en-suite family rooms which are comfortably furnished with central heating, television and tea/coffee making facilities.

The Glenbank House Hotel has 6 rooms on 2 floors.
